So whada ya saying, harvest the plant but leave a couple buds to turn to seed, and they'll be fem? How long after cropping does it usually take to turn?

If you want feminized seeds, just use the bananas that the females produce after you harvest and keep it alive for a little bit longer.
 

420BongRips

Well-Known Member
No not exactly, take your buds off and let the plant live. After a few weeks the plant will try to produce pollen in last efforts to pollinate itself. Take that pollen from the banana shaped thingies and save it until you want to use it. It should last up to a month in the freezer.

i pollinate 2 weeks after she starts to show buds...takes around 5-8 weeks to get ripe seeds in my experience. havent made any fem seeds yet though, gona try some silver colloidal to get my girls to produce some bananas real soon.
 

cmt1984

Well-Known Member
in a nut shell you put 2 pieces of silver in some water and run an electrical current thru them, the silver breaks down in the water and then you take that water and spray your plants with it before you flower them....its sposed to make them produce pollen sacs, we will see.
